From the base of a pole of height \(20\) meter, the angle of elevation of the top of a tower is \(60^{\circ}\). The pole subtends an angle \(30^{\circ}\) at the top of the tower. Then the height of the tower is

  1. A \(15 \sqrt{3}\)
  2. B \(20 \sqrt{3}\)
  3. C \(20+10 \sqrt{3}\)
  4. D \(30\)
Verified Solution

Answer & Solution

Correct Answer

(D) \(30\)

Step-by-step Solution

Detailed explanation

\(PT =\frac{ h }{\sqrt{3}}= AB\) \(\frac{A B}{h-20}=\sqrt{3}\) \(h=3(h-20)\) \(h=30\)
